Ammonium bicarbonate is an inorganic compound with formula (NH4)HCO3. The compound has many names, reflecting its long history. Chemically speaking, it is the bicarbonate salt of the ammonium ion. It is a colourless solid that degrades readily to carbon dioxide, water and ammonia.

Safety and Handling PrecautionsAmmonium Bicarbonate may release ammonia and carbon dioxide as it decomposes, especially above 60C or when mixed with acids. Ensure usage in well-ventilated areas, and maintain storage below 25C in tightly sealed containers.
